Forecast-based resource reconfiguration algorithm for network virtualization
Published 2011-01-01“…In order to solve imbalance issues of used resources of substrate network,which are brought by virtual net-work joining and leaving dynamically,forecast-based resource reconfiguration algorithm(FRRA) for network virtualiza-tion environment was proposed.Algorithm FRRA took full advantage of known information to calculate interval of re-configuration and used this interval to replace the periodic time span in previous algorithms.In order to make reconfigu-ration time global optimal,it took two measures:resources were divided into critcal resources and general resources,and different algorithms were used to key resources and common resources respectively;according to the probability that re-source migration was failure,the limit number of reconfiguration requests was deduced.FRRA algorithm with VNA-II algorithm and PMPA algorithm in the experiments was compared.The results show that algorithm FRRA reduces recon-figuration cost 69% than that of VNA-II and 42% than that of PMPA.Algorithm FRRA improves VN request reception rate 29% than that of VNA-II and 52% than that of PMPA.…”
